Indiana Lt. Gov. Micah Beckwith Is Making Up Christian Nationalist Nonsense
During his remarks, Beckwith claimed that the doctrine of the separation of church and state was something concocted by Supreme Court Justice Hugo Black in the 1940s because he did not like that Catholics were criticizing the Ku Klux Klan.
